Brad the main reason we change our cats out is because the stock ones are way too close to the motor and prone to failure with any excess heat more than stock (some even failed stock) The result is that they break apart inside and suck back into the motor and launch. Few reported cases already.

hehe you obviosuly didnt watch the video.. they cut off the portion of the cat that makes it whatever size and reweld on the adapter that makes it what ever size you want.. all dynatech cats are identical cept for the adapter piece that is welded onto them at the factory.. they all are 4" where is connects to cat and 2.25, 2.5, or 3" depending on nwhich cat you bought.. i wouldnt have even known this until i was ready to buy new cats and the salesman from dynatech stopped me and told me just weld on new adapters to make them the 2.5" hehe lucky me he saved me like 250.00

Honestly, i think the "neck down" could only help your situation. The 3" y's are proven to be too large for lowend tq anyways, this may help. I have seen custom exhaust and headers in race cars that have steps in them to cange the power delivery
